HLDetectionTracking

Authors

Ahmet Agaoglu, Nezih Topaloglu

Description

This repository contains the source code for maritime horizon line detection and tracking. The theoretical background of this code is detailed in the paper "Fast Maritime Horizon Line Tracking with On-Off Region-of-Interest Control" by Ahmet Agaoglu and Nezih Topaloglu, currently under review.

Files Included

The repository includes three Python files and two folders:

main.py processes all videos in a chosen dataset and obtains performance metrics. Run this file to execute the main functionality of the project.

HLDA.py contains the horizon line detection algorithm (HLDA) used in this study. The theory behind this algorithm is presented in the paper "An intensity-difference-based maritime horizon detection algorithm" by Nezih Topaloglu (available here). This file can also be run separately to apply the HLDA to a single video file.

helper.py includes various utility functions, such as error estimation calculations, which support the main and HLDA files.

The folder VIS_Onboard includes the ground truth daha for the Singapore Maritime Dataset, On-Board Videos (subfolder: HorizonGTCorrected).

The folder Buoy includes the ground truth daha for the Buoy Dataset (subfolder: HorizonGTCorrected)

Getting Started

Prerequisites:

NumPy and OpenCV libraries should be installed.

Installation:

  1. Download the repository into your system.
  2. Download the Singapore Maritime Dataset On-Board videos into ~/VIS_Onboard/Videos via this link
  3. Download the Buoy Dataset videos into ~/Buoy/Videos via this link

Usage

How to run the code: python main.py

Or to run the horizon line detection algorithm separately: python HLDA.py
